My practice offers Exposure and Response Prevention (ERP) as the gold standard intervention for anxiety and OCD. At times I also integrate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T) and other modalities depending on the clinical presentation and co-occurring conditions. My goal is to meet my clients where they are and create unique treatment plans collaboratively.
I completed my doctoral studies at Drexel University where I specialized in Clinical Child Psychology. I have received extensive training in all forms of anxiety (e.g., social, generalized, phobia, panic, separation) and OCD (e.g., harm, scrupulosity, health, contamination) and common co-occurring conditions in individuals across the lifespan. I have had the opportunity to train in numerous settings including hospitals, schools, and specialty clinics. I have also led trainings for lay and clinical audiences on the treatment of anxiety and OCD.
